Will AI replace data visualisation developers in 2026?
AI will not replace data visualisation developers in 2026. AI tools automate basic chart creation and dashboard templates, but experienced data visualisation engineers remain vital for custom D3.js implementations, interactive dashboard design, and converting complex datasets into clear, accessible visual stories. The demand for data visualisation expertise is increasing as businesses invest in analytics products and self-service BI tools, which require customised development beyond standard templates.
